House Prices in YO41 House Prices in YO41 (York)

The average house price in YO41 (York) is £349,785 using HM Land Registry data.

The average property price increased by £6,999 (-0.44%) over the last 5 years and increased by £1,399 (-0.09%) over the last 12 months.

Over the last year, there were 133 residential property sales – a decrease of 32 transactions (-24.06%) relative to the previous year. The majority of house sales (40) were in the £210,000 - £284,000 range. Then came properties in the £284,000 - £358,000 range, where 34 were sold within this price bracket.

Excluding fall throughs, properties are taking an average of 93 days to sell (from being listed to completion) and the average difference between asking and sold prices is £-11,905 (-3%).

In Jun 2026, there were 30 new estate agency instructions, 24 agreed home sales and 26 property price reductions.

5-Year Average Property Prices in YO41 (York)

-0.44%

Property prices in YO41 (York) decreased by -0.44% in last 5 years.

The trend shows the general price tendency over the last 5 years, ignoring all month-to-month fluctuations where anomalies - typically over or underpriced property sales - can skew results. These monthly variations typically do not have any long-term relevance.

We have used linear regression method. The volume of sales in a month is used to put more weight on months with a larger number of properties sold. Additionally, weighting decreases the impact of months with low sales volumes as well as the most recent month - which may consist of incomplete data. Such months have a higher variation of average sale values which may conceal the underlying trend.

From a statistical perspective, we use the least squares method to fit the trend line and weights are equal to the volume of sales squared. The volume of sales is not shown explicitly in the above plot. Also note the time lag for HM Land Registry data to appear (typically 2 to 3 months).

Property Market Heat Gauge for YO41 (York) - Jun 2026

Our Property Market Heat Gauge looks at how long properties in your postcode district have been on the open market before being changed to sold 'Subject to Contract' ('STC') or 'Under Offer' on Rightmove (the UK's leading property portal).

At 81 to 100 days, the broad evidence suggests a very slow moving market. This can often be due to estate agency over-valuations out of sync with the realities, a notable market slowdown or a combination of both. In such scenarios, vendors may either choose to wait for the market to pick up (which may result in relisting the property at a later date). Those committed to selling will often need to drop the price to a level that will entice genuine homebuyer interest or approach a sell house fast or auction company like Property Solvers.

Please note that this is not an indicator of how quickly property sales are taking to complete (i.e. to go through the whole conveyancing process). This measurement also does not take into account the risk of home sales falling through.
